STM32F030单片机ADC启用DMA后无法中断了
[复制链接]
我使用STM32Cube开启了STM32F030C8T6单片机的ADC且启用DMA,然后启用了中断。
但是,程序无法中断。而且也没有程序库没有启动代码,只有HAL_ADC_Start_DMA这样的代码。
/**
* [url=home.php?mod=space&uid=159083]@brief[/url] This function handles ADC global interrupt.
*/
void ADC1_IRQHandler(void)
{
/* USER CODE BEGIN ADC1_IRQn 0 */
HAL_GPIO_WritePin(LED2_GPIO_Port,LED2_Pin,GPIO_PIN_RESET);
/* USER CODE END ADC1_IRQn 0 */
HAL_ADC_IRQHandler(&hadc);
/* USER CODE BEGIN ADC1_IRQn 1 */
/* USER CODE END ADC1_IRQn 1 */
}
|